The Saginaw Power Steering Pump 1969 Camaro by TUFF-STUFF is a direct-fit replacement component engineered for classic Chevrolet F-Body, X-Body, and B-Body platforms of the 1969 model year. This pump restores responsive power steering operation on vehicles that have experienced fluid leaks, worn seals, or diminished hydraulic pressure over decades of use. Whether you're completing a frame-off restoration or refreshing steering performance on a driver-quality muscle car, this OEM-style pump delivers the reliable pressure and flow characteristics original Camaro owners expected.
Built from durable steel construction with a protective chrome finish, the Saginaw Power Steering Pump 1969 Camaro is rated for 3 gallons per minute (gpm) flow and 1200 psi maximum operating pressure—specifications that match OEM Saginaw pump performance standards. The pump's mechanical design maintains consistent pressure across varying engine speeds, ensuring steering feel remains constant whether you're parking or highway cruising. The chrome exterior resists corrosion and complements engine bay aesthetics on show-quality restorations, while the compact footprint (7.3 x 6.3 x 12.4 inches) fits the original mounting location without modification.
This pump is compatible with 1969 Chevrolet Camaro V8 models and other first-generation F-Body, X-Body, and B-Body vehicles from the same production year. Installation requires reconnection to existing power steering hoses and the engine's serpentine or V-belt drive system—no modifications to mounting brackets or plumbing are necessary on unmodified chassis. Buyers restoring stock steering systems or upgrading worn original pumps will appreciate the bolt-on simplicity and authentic appearance that matches period-correct restoration standards.
